Because Windows Mobile 6.5 is heavily tied to specific hardware buttons (Send, End, Start, Back), it often feels clunky on a mouse and keyboard. Many enthusiasts prefer buying a "new old stock" device like an or a Samsung Omnia II . Flashing these with custom 6.5.3 ROMs found on forums like XDA-Developers is often more rewarding than fighting with an emulator. Common Challenges & Fixes
